# Log sampling for the Wrennet notification service
# This service emits roughly 40k log lines per minute at peak, so we
# sample INFO at 5% and keep WARN/ERROR at 100%. If support needs full
# traces for an incident, flip sample_rate to 1.0 for no more than one
# hour — the sink fills quickly. Sampled logs are written to the store below.

replica DSN, yadup-hahig: mongodb://gilys_svc:Mx@db-5f8f.norvasoft.internal:5432/eliion

The tax-rate lookup cache in the Breva checkout service worries me. Entries are keyed only by region code, so a stale or poisoned entry would apply the wrong rate to every order in that region until expiry. Please verify: TTLs are short enough to bound exposure, negative lookups aren't cached, and the refresh path revalidates against the signed rate feed rather than trusting upstream blindly. Also confirm eviction is size-bounded so an attacker can't churn the keyspace. Current cache settings for review:

limits module of yagaf-yajef:
RATE_LIMITS = {
    "novwyn": 950,
    "wenath": 428,
    "prawyn": 413,
    "gorvan": 539,
    "praael": 870,
    "drumir": 113,
    "gordor": 439,
}

Branch managers, please review carefully. Starting next fiscal year, Norvalle Instruments will move all Claritas Suite subscriptions from monthly to annual billing. Finance has modelled cash-flow impact across all twelve branches; the transition window runs eight weeks, with grandfathering for accounts renewed before the cutover. Training sessions on the new invoicing workflow begin shortly. Retention risk is modest but real, so handle client communications with care. The underlying commercial reasoning is set out below.

confidential, bawig-bafog: Only 30 of the 496 pilot accounts renewed Lammir, so a churn review is set for May 8. Kelionax Systems is in early talks to buy Noririx Foods for about $76.9 million.

On-call note for Meridale Sync: when a calendar sync conflict occurs between Tessera and the Orrin booking layer, the conflict queue pauses and events stop propagating. Check the conflict dashboard first; most cases resolve by replaying the queue with last-writer-wins. Manual resolution is only needed for double-booked rooms. Replaying requires elevated access to the sync console, and the console prompts for the recovery passphrase shown below.

strongbox words: gilmir-briion-oliok-eliion